The document describes an experiment to estimate the charge induced on two identical Styrofoam balls suspended in a vertical plane using Coulomb's law. The experiment involves measuring the mass of the balls, suspending them from threads of equal length, and inducing a charge on them using a charged glass rod. The distance between the balls is then measured when they are at rest. Using Coulomb's law and the measured values, the induced charge on each ball is calculated. The results show that like charges repel each other, while opposite charges attract. The document also provides background on Coulomb's law and how it relates to the experiment.
